HON'BLE Dr. JUSTICE B. SIVA SANKARA RAO MACMA MP No.2695 of 2010 in MACMA No. 119 of 2016 & MACMA No. 119 of 2016 COMMON ORDER :

Heard. Delay in filing the appeal is condoned subject to condition that the interest shall be payable on the enhanced amount, if any, from today only.

2) At request of both sides the appeal is taken up for hearing and perused the material on record. So far as the earnings of Rs.5,000/- per month by disbelieving the so called working in the private entity as a salesman under Ex.A-13 from the evidence of P.Ws 3 and 4 with reference to Ex.B-1 document showing when letter addressed by the insurer to such entity shown not in existence at the address and even the salary certificate deduction of provident fund contribution, there is no P.F account even when ascertained and P.W-4 admitted not having any provident fund account and when such is the case, question of taking from salary P.F contribution does not arise.

The Tribunal rightly not believed the salary certificate and arrived Rs.5,000/- per month by estimated the earnings and from the 40% disability of the amputation of the right leg below knee under Workmen Compensation Act that also certified under Ex.A-11 by P.W-2, arrived the disability reasonably therefrom and the claim of 100% disability being a salesman is untenable besides for no

proof of working as salesman from what is discussed supra. So far as the artificial limb concerned, it is the claim of Rs.1,42,400/- under Ex.A-12 estimate and the Tribunal for that granted Rs.50,000/- and in future replacement also it requires from the age of the injured at 30 years including from the said requirement, this Court feels enhancement from Rs.5,60,000/- awarded by the Tribunal to Rs.6,25,000/- and in other respects the award of the Tribunal holds good.

3) In the result, the appeal is partly allowed by enhancing the compensation from Rs.5,60,000/- to Rs.6,25,000/- with interest at 7.5% p.a. The interest on the enhanced amount shall be payable from today only. Rest of the terms of the award of the Tribunal holds good. There is no order as to costs.

4) Miscellaneous petitions, if any pending in this appeal, shall stand closed.
